Alleged IS 'Beatle' goes on trial in UK

Description

A prison van arrives at London's Old Bailey court ahead of the UK terror trial of the alleged member of the Islamic State (IS) "Beatles" group, Aine Davis. Aine Davis is accused of belonging to the notorious group of four hostage takers, who grew up and were radicalised in London, something he is understood to deny. IMAGES of a prison van arriving at the court 45 minutes ahead of the listed start time of Davis' trial.
